The SCERTS Model provides a framework for improving communication and social-emotional abilities in individuals with autism spectrum disorders (ASD) and their families.

The Instructional Booklet, ASD and the SCERTS Model provides a detailed overview of the SCERTS Model, its application for children with more severe forms of autism who require greater degrees of support, and its use for children who require less support.
Using this multidisciplinary model, parents, educators, and therapists will develop strong teamwork skills and learn specific goals and strategies for creating learning opportunities within daily activities for children who have ASD.
